The Curry's first child, Riley Elizabeth Curry, was born on July 19, 2012, in Charlotte, North Carolina, Riley is without a doubt the most admired among Stephen and Ayesha Curry’s three kids. She was thrust into the limelight in 2015 when she hijacked her dad’s postgame presser.

The Curry kids have sports in their blood. Their grandfather is former NBA star Dell Curry and their Grandma is, Sonya Curry, who played competitive volleyball in college. Their aunt is Sydel Curry, who is married to Steph’s Warriors teammate, Damion Lee.

Advertisement

The couple's third-born child Canon Wardell Jack Curry was born on July 2, 2018. The little boy was born two weeks premature as revealed by Ayesha herself in an Instagram post.

The power couple actually considered a different name for their youngest child. As the first boy in the family, they considered naming him Wardell Stephen Curry III, following in the footsteps of his granddad Dell and dad Steph as the third Wardell in the family.
